Career Path Opportunities for Project Management Practitioners

The Institute of Project Management and UCC Department of Management and Marketing has been undertaking a benchmarking survey for the last six years to build a detailed picture of the profiles of project management practitioners.

The survey was completed by some 170 respondents and was conducted across four geographical sectors Dublin, Cork, Galway and Limerick, between November 2009 and March 2010. All of the respondents are engaged in a role that is recognised as a project management discipline. This allows us to build a consistent dataset for cross-reference against the data gathered in previous surveys. One of the aims of the survey is to help us to understand the current situation better.
